Truck goes over hillside, one killed

By Adam Del Rosso

BELMONT COUNTY, Ohio —

The initial 911 call came in just after 7 p.m. Saturday for a vehicle that went over a hillside.

 

That hill sits off of Reservoir Hill Road and sent the car falling about 100 feet. Because the terrain near the Belmont-Harrison county line is so rugged, even the rescue crews had a difficult time finding the accident.

 

"We arrived on scene, we could not actually get to the vehicle without 4-wheelers or a couple of pickup trucks, which we estimated was a mile, mile and a half off the road," Lafferty Fire Chief Larry Zalesny said.

 

Zalesny said his crews from Lafferty as well as Flushing and Hollway responded to the scene. Medical helicopters were called in as well but couldn't land because of the terrain, which used to be a stripping area for a coal company.

 

Especially at night, Zalesny said the trails can be dangerous.

 

"The problem with a lot of people riding these ATVs and trucks when they're out there on these trails, is they don’t realize that overnight the terrain can change, you don't know what you're going to run into," said Zalesny.

 

In addition to the man who was killed, the 9-1-1 caller said two others were injured, but they were not on the scene when crews arrived. Officials are looking for those individuals and sent a notice to local hospitals.    

 

Because this all happened on private property close to the county line, Zalesny said he isn't sure who will be running the investigation.

 

"Because they're not sure who owns the property yet, but there's a lot of stuff they have to investigate,” Zalesny said.

 

Belmont County officials began the initial investigation before they turned it over to Harrison County. Zalesny said it is possible that they could turn it over to the state.

 

As for the name of the man killed, his identity has not yet been officially released.
